Franklinton was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their 11th straight loss. They came up short against the West Feliciana Saints, falling 5-0.
Franklinton's defeat dropped their record down to 0-11. As for West Feliciana, the win (which was their fifth in a row) raised their record to 7-8.
Franklinton will face off against Salmen at 7:30 p.m. on Thursday. As for West Feliciana, they will challenge Livonia at 6:00 p.m. on Thursday. West Feliciana knows how to get goals on the board -- the squad has finished with four goals or more in their past five matchups -- so hopefully Livonia likes a good challenge.
